Description
Viewed laterally, the splenic extremity is rendered as a tapered terminal pole of the spleen, with the convex diaphragmatic surface curving laterally and the visceral surface turning medially toward adjacent upper abdominal viscera. Along the superior margin, the profile suggests the typical splenic notches, a helpful landmark for palpation and orientation, while the opposite margin rounds toward the inferior pole. The organ’s long axis runs obliquely, aligning the superior pole more posterior and cranial, and the inferior pole more anterior and caudal, relative to the left costal margin. A side-on reference to a splenic pole matters when you need to think in terms of attachments and neighboring spaces rather than the whole organ silhouette. Splenic trauma often produces subcapsular hematoma or lacerations near the poles, where the capsule, trabeculae, and segmental vascular territories intersect and where a limited laceration can still bleed briskly from short gastric vessels or polar branches of the splenic artery. This perspective also supports procedural planning: during splenectomy or spleen-preserving surgery, the superior pole sits closer to the gastric fundus and short gastric vessels, while the inferior pole relates more closely to the splenic flexure and left colic attachments.
